Best places to live in Gloucestershire
30 towns ranked by overall liveability score, from official UK data.
36 towns in Gloucestershire clear our data thresholds: a population over 3,000 and real scores in 8 or more of 9 categories. The top 30 are ranked below. Stoke Gifford takes first place with 74/100, putting five points between it and Cheltenham on 69. Six of them score 65 or better, something about one in eight comparable UK towns manages: Stoke Gifford (74), Cheltenham (69) and Prestbury (Cheltenham) (69), among others.
Gloucestershire as a whole runs 3 points above the national norm: a median of 57/100 across its 36 qualifying towns, against 54/100 for comparable UK towns. The top five span £326,250 in Cheltenham to £426,000 in Prestbury (Cheltenham) on median house price. There is a sharp drop after first, from 74 down to 69, the biggest single step in the table. Category-by-category detail is on the pages for Stoke Gifford, Cheltenham and Prestbury (Cheltenham).

Ranked on the default weighting, out of 100. Strongest categories are the two furthest above the national median for that category, not simply the two highest numbers. Almost every town scores well on safety, so raw highs would say little.

How this ranking was built
Every settlement in Gloucestershire was scored across 9 categories (safety, schools, healthcare, transport, environment, broadband, lifestyle, economic health and bills) from official sources including Police UK, Ofsted, the CQC, Ofcom, the Environment Agency and MHCLG. Two filters then decide who appears here:
- Population above 3,000. Without a floor the list fills with hamlets of a few dozen people. Gloucestershire has 36 towns above it.
- Real data in at least 8 of 9 categories. Places we can only partly measure are excluded rather than ranked on guesswork.
Counties are ceremonial, and a town belongs to the county its postcodes physically sit in, so border towns land where residents would expect them to.
